In context — Deuteronomy 17:2
a man or a woman among you in one of your gates the LORD your God gives to you if found who does the evil in the eyes of the LORD your God to transgress his covenant
About this coordinate
Deuteronomy 17:2:15 is a BCV:P reference — Book · Chapter · Verse · Word Position. It addresses word 15 of Deuteronomy 17:2, so the Hebrew word יְהוָֽה־אֱלֹהֶ֖יךָ (yehovahelohekha) can be cited, linked and studied at exactly this position rather than somewhere in the verse. In the Biblical Knowledge Coordinate System the same position is written Deut.17.2.W15, which extends further down to each syllable (Deut.17.2.W15.S1) and character.
